  About Greek Life at SLU

Saint Leo University is a small, Catholic liberal arts school just north of Tampa, and its Greek system reflects that intimate campus atmosphere. The school draws a few thousand undergrads, so most aspects of campus life — Greek life included — operate on a smaller, more close-knit scale than you'd find at a big state university.

The Greek community at SLU includes both IFC fraternities and Panhellenic sororities, along with NPHC representation through Alpha Phi Alpha, Kappa Alpha Psi, Sigma Gamma Rho, and Lambda Pi Chi, which is an NALFO organization. On the fraternity side, Sigma Alpha Epsilon and Tau Kappa Epsilon hold IFC charters, while the sorority side includes Alpha Sigma Tau, Sigma Sigma Sigma, and Theta Phi Alpha under Panhellenic. It's a smaller overall system, but there's real council diversity here, which isn't always a given at schools this size.

Recruitment tends to be pretty low-key compared to what you might picture from bigger schools. Don't expect massive structured rush weeks with thousands of people rotating through houses — it's more personal than that. SLU doesn't have a traditional Greek row, so chapters don't typically have dedicated chapter houses the way you'd see at a flagship state school. Events and meetings usually happen in campus facilities or rented spaces.

Philanthropy is a consistent part of how chapters stay active and visible on campus. NPHC organizations in particular have strong traditions around step shows, community service, and intake processes that differ from standard IFC and Panhellenic recruitment. If you're used to hearing about Greek life primarily through the IFC and Panhellenic lens, SLU's NPHC presence adds a layer to the community that's worth knowing about.

Because the overall campus is on the smaller side and sits in a fairly suburban setting between Tampa and Ocala, Greek organizations tend to be one of several social outlets rather than the defining social force on campus. Athletics, campus ministry, and other student organizations carry significant weight in SLU's social culture too, given the school's Benedictine roots and its NCAA Division II athletic programs.

Chapters here tend to be tighter-knit by default — smaller membership counts mean you actually know everyone in your chapter pretty well, which shapes the whole experience compared to larger systems.
